Below is a summary of a live demo of different agriculture apps that Peter Gredig (AgNition) and I gave at this year’s FarmSmart Agriculture Conference at the University of Guelph.
Rule #1: Unless you’re looking for games like Farmville, Farming Simulator or Kid’s Farming Sim Tractor, search for apps in Google first before searching through your device’s apps stores, be it iTunes, Google Play or Blackberry App World.
Rule #2: A number of apps are free or have free versions that offer fewer features. Bottom line, there is no downside to trying a free app. If it doesn’t meet your needs, delete it.
